Üzenetek megjelenítése

Ez a szekció lehetővé teszi a felhasználó által írt összes hozzászólás megtekintését. Vedd figyelembe, hogy csak azokba a fórumokba írt hozzászólásokat látod, amelyekhez hozzáférésed van.


Témák - DeanGriffon

Oldalak: [1]
1
SA-MP: Szerverfejlesztés / Fegyver lekérő és név szín váltó dialog
« Dátum: 2015. Április 04. - 10:33:59 »
Csókolom!
Összedobtam egy kis dialogot, hátha valakinek szüksége lenne rá.
Készítette: Dean (lol, ez én vagyok)
Elkészítési idő: 5 perc
Tesztelve!
Képek:
\"ScreenShot_20150404105225_www.kepfeltoltes.hu_.png\"
\"ScreenShot_20150404105358_www.kepfeltoltes.hu_.png\"
\"ScreenShot_20150404105434_www.kepfeltoltes.hu_.png\"
A nevem színéről nem tudtam képet csinálni, így nem látjátok milyen gyönyörű lett. :(
A fegyvereket meg gondolom tudjátok, hogyan néznek ki. :D
 
enum
{
    DIALOG_ALAP,
    DIALOG_FEGYVEREK,
    DIALOG_SZIN
}
public OnPlayerCommandText(playerid, cmdtext[])
{
if (strcmp(\"/parancs\", cmdtext, true, 10) == 0)
{
ShowPlayerDialog(playerid, DIALOG_ALAP, DIALOG_STYLE_LIST, \"Dialog\", \"Fegyverek\\nNév szín\", \"Kiválaszt\", \"Vissza\");
return 1;
}
return 0;
}
public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
{
if(dialogid == DIALOG_ALAP)
{
    if(response)
    {
       switch(listitem)
       {
           case 0: ShowPlayerDialog(playerid, DIALOG_FEGYVEREK, DIALOG_STYLE_LIST, \"Fegyverek\", \"AK-47\\nM4\\nDesert Eagle\", \"Kiválaszt\", \"Vissza\");
           case 1: ShowPlayerDialog(playerid, DIALOG_SZIN, DIALOG_STYLE_LIST, \"Név szín\", \"Piros\\nFekete\\nFehér\\nSzürke\\nZöld\\nKék\\nSárga\", \"Kiválaszt\", \"Vissza\");
   }
}
return 1;
}
else if(dialogid == DIALOG_FEGYVEREK)
{
    if(response)
    {
       switch(listitem)
       {
           case 0: GivePlayerWeapon(playerid, WEAPON_AK47, 1000);
           case 1: GivePlayerWeapon(playerid, WEAPON_M4, 1000);
           case 2: GivePlayerWeapon(playerid, WEAPON_DEAGLE, 100);
   }
}
return 1;
}
else if(dialogid == DIALOG_SZIN)
{
    if(response)
    {
       switch(listitem)
       {
           case 0: SetPlayerColor(playerid, 0xFF0000);
           case 1: SetPlayerColor(playerid, 0x000000);
           case 2: SetPlayerColor(playerid, 0xFFFFFF);
           case 3: SetPlayerColor(playerid, 0xA4A4A4);
           case 4: SetPlayerColor(playerid, 0x00FF00);
           case 5: SetPlayerColor(playerid, 0x00FFFF);
           case 6: SetPlayerColor(playerid, 0xFFFF00);
   }
}
return 1;
}
return 0;
}

 
Spoiler for Egyé!:
Kritikákat elfogadok!

2
Ebben annyi egyedit látok a képek alapján, hogy át lettek mappolva a munkák és valamit kiír a chatre ha kinyitsz egy kaput.

3
Fórum Archívum (Témák/Fórumok) / Re:Gouldyne Rpg
« Dátum: 2015. Március 28. - 18:49:37 »
Hagyjátok már békén ezt a modot! :please:

4
Segítségkérés / YSI Hiba
« Dátum: 2014. Június 17. - 14:58:35 »
Sziasztok!
Amikor compilézném a szerverem, akkor ezt az errort írja ki:
pawno\\include\\YSI\\y_users.inc(152) : fatal error 111: user error: Default hash removed: See YSI topic for details.

 
Kerestem rá a megoldást de sehol sem találtam. A segítséget elõre is köszönöm!

5
SA-MP: Szerverfejlesztés / AFK Rendszer (Elsõ Szkriptem)
« Dátum: 2014. Május 18. - 18:45:29 »
Sziasztok!
Mint elsõ szkriptem, összedobtam egy AFK Rendszert!
Mûködése: /afk
ZCMD kell hozzá!
Letöltés: LINK

6
RP/RPG kérések / Rang adás
« Dátum: 2014. Május 10. - 19:07:18 »
Sziasztok!
Az lenne a problémám, hogy a rang adásnál minden jól meg, de ha meg szeretném nézni az Online listát, akkor mindenkinek azt a rangot írja, amit írtam. Ha pedig valakinek nincs abba a Szervezetbe rangja, akkor nem ír semmit. Azt szeretném, hogy mindenkinek külön legyen a rangja, és akiknek nincs, akkor annak is kiírja.
A rangadás:
 

CMD:rangad(playerid,params[])
{
    if(pInfo[playerid][pFrakcio] == SZFONOK || pInfo[playerid][pSzerv] == FBIFONOK || pInfo[playerid][pFrakcio] == TAXIFONOK || pInfo[playerid][pFrakcio] == RAFONOK || pInfo[playerid][pFrakcio] == TUZOLTOFONOK || pInfo[playerid][pFrakcio] == ADOFONOK || pInfo[playerid][pFrakcio] == SZFONOK || pInfo[playerid][pFrakcio] == MFONOK || pInfo[playerid][pFrakcio] == RFONOK || pInfo[playerid][pAdmin] >= 4)
    {
        new Rang[20];
        if(sscanf(params, \"rs\", id, Rang)) return SendClientMessage(playerid, PIROS, \"Használat: /rangad < Név / Id > < Rang >\");
       
       if(!IsPlayerConnected(id)) return SendClientMessage(playerid, PIROS, \"A játékos nem elérhetõ!\");
       
       format(pInfo[playerid][pRang], MAX_PLAYER_NAME, \"%s\", Rang);
       
       SendClientMessage(playerid, NARANCS, \"* Rang kiosztva!\");
    }
    else
    {
        SendClientMessage(playerid, PIROS, \"Nem vagy Frakció Leader!\");
    }
    return 1;
}

 
Az Online lista
 

CMD:fbitagok(playerid, params[])
{
new S[128];
        SendClientMessage(playerid, FONTOS, \"Elérhetõ FBI-osok:\");
for(new i; i < MAX_PLAYERS; i++)
{
if(IsPlayerConnected(i))
{
    if(pInfo[pSzerv] == FBIFONOK)
    {
      format(S, sizeof(S), \" %s, %s\", pInfo[pFNev], pInfo[playerid][pRang]);
      SendClientMessage(playerid, FONTOS, S);
    }
     else if(pInfo[pSzerv] == FBIOS)
    {
                format(S, sizeof(S), \" %s, %s\", pInfo[pFNev], pInfo[playerid][pRang]);
      SendClientMessage(playerid, FONTOS, S);
    }
}
}
return 1;
}

 

Dupla hozzászólás automatikusan összefûzve. ( 2014. Május 10. - 19:38:18 )

Már félig megvan, most már csak magamnak tudok rangot adni.

Dupla hozzászólás automatikusan összefûzve. ( 2014. Május 11. - 08:32:18 )

Most így néz ki:
 
CMD:rangad(playerid,params[])
{
    if(pInfo[playerid][pFrakcio] == SZFONOK || pInfo[playerid][pSzerv] == FBIFONOK || pInfo[playerid][pFrakcio] == TAXIFONOK || pInfo[playerid][pFrakcio] == RAFONOK || pInfo[playerid][pFrakcio] == TUZOLTOFONOK || pInfo[playerid][pFrakcio] == ADOFONOK || pInfo[playerid][pFrakcio] == SZFONOK || pInfo[playerid][pFrakcio] == MFONOK || pInfo[playerid][pFrakcio] == RFONOK || pInfo[playerid][pAdmin] >= 4)
    {
        new Rang[20];
        if(sscanf(params, \"us\", id, Rang)) return SendClientMessage(playerid, PIROS, \"Használat: /rangad < Név / Id > < Rang >\");
       
       if(!IsPlayerConnected(id)) return SendClientMessage(playerid, PIROS, \"A játékos nem elérhetõ!\");
       
       format(pInfo[playerid][pRang], MAX_PLAYER_NAME, \"%s\", Rang);
       
       SendClientMessage(playerid, NARANCS, \"* Rang kiosztva!\");
    }
    else
    {
        SendClientMessage(playerid, PIROS, \"Nem vagy Frakció Leader!\");
}
    return 1;
}

 
A másik pedig:
 
CMD:fbitagok(playerid, params[])
{
new S[128];
    SendClientMessage(playerid, FONTOS, \"Elérhetõ FBI-osok:\");
for(new i; i < MAX_PLAYERS; i++)
{
if(IsPlayerConnected(i))
{
   if(pInfo[pSzerv] == FBIFONOK)
    {
      format(S, sizeof(S), \" %s, %s\", pInfo[pFNev], pInfo[pRang]);
      SendClientMessage(playerid, FONTOS, S);
   }
   else if(pInfo[pSzerv] == FBIOS)
    {
      format(S, sizeof(S), \" %s, %s\", pInfo[pFNev], pInfo[pRang]);
      SendClientMessage(playerid, FONTOS, S);
   }
}
}
return 1;
}

7
Segítségkérés / Kód beillesztés
« Dátum: 2014. Május 04. - 10:16:54 »
Sziasztok!
Abban kérném a segítségeteket, hogy nem tudom, mi alá kell betenni ezt a kódot:
 
    if (IsPlayerInRangeOfPoint(playerid, 2.0, -406.8336, 1016.8070, 10.0946))
{
!GetPlayerMoney(playerid) < 30;
{
   MoveDynamicObject(sorompo1, -404.8060, 1020.2559, 10.8975, 0.0000, 0.0000, 59.7600);
   GivePlayerMoney(playerid, -30);
        }
}
else
{
IsPlayerInRangeOfPoint(playerid, 2.0, -410.1985, 1011.2932, 10.0946);
   {
   !GetPlayerMoney(playerid) < 30;
   {
      MoveDynamicObject(sorompo2, -411.9671, 1008.7549, 10.8975, 0.0000, 0, -123.4800);
      GivePlayerMoney(playerid, -30);
   }
}
}

 
A segítséget elõre köszönöm!
E: Ha például beteszem az OnPlayerConnect alá, akkor warning-ot ír.
Warning:
 
warning 213: tag mismatch
warning 215: expression has no effect
warning 213: tag mismatch
warning 215: expression has no effect

 
Ezekre a sorokra:
54. sor
 
!GetPlayerMoney(playerid) < 30;

 
64. sor
 
!GetPlayerMoney(playerid) < 30;

 

Dupla hozzászólás automatikusan összefûzve. ( 2014. Május 04. - 10:31:17 )

Kijavítottam!
a
!GetPlayerMoney(playerid) < 30;

-t
kocsiréltem:
 
GetPlayerMoney(playerid) > 30;

-ra!

8
Segítségkérés / OOC Chat
« Dátum: 2014. Május 01. - 14:59:52 »
Sziasztok!
Az lenne a problémám, hogy az OOC Chat-nél nem tudom, hogyan kellene megcsinálni azt, hogy ha az illetõ Admin akkor az Admin nevét írja ki, ha normál Player akkor a nevét és, és ha 1-es,2-es,3-as VIP, akkor különbözõ színnel azt, hogy [VIP].
Ideig van meg, csak így errort ír:
 
CMD:b(playerid, params[])
{
if(AdminSzoliban[playerid] == 1)
{
new S[100], S2[128];
if(sscanf(params, \"s[100]\", S)) return SendClientMessage(playerid, PIROS, \"Használat: /b < OOC >\");
format(S2, sizeof(S2), \"(( {ff0000}%s OOC{ffffff} %s ))\", pInfo[playerid][pANev], S);
ProxDetector(10.0, playerid, S2, -1, -1, -1, -1, -1);
}
else
{
new S[100], S2[128];
if(sscanf(params, \"s[100]\", S)) return SendClientMessage(playerid, PIROS, \"Használat: /b < OOC >\");
format(S2, sizeof(S2), \"(( %s {ff0000}OOC{ffffff} %s ))\", Nev(playerid), S);
ProxDetector(8.0, playerid, S2, -1, -1, -1, -1, -1);
}
    else(pInfo[playerid][pVip] == 1)
{
new S[100], S2[128];
if(sscanf(params, \"s[100]\", S)) return SendClientMessage(playerid, PIROS, \"Használat: /b < OOC >\");
format(S2, sizeof(S2), \"{835930}[VIP]{ffffff}(( %s {ff0000}OOC{ffffff} %s ))\", Nev(playerid), S);
ProxDetector(10.0, playerid, S2, -1, -1, -1, -1, -1);
}
    else
{
new S[100], S2[128];
if(sscanf(params, \"s[100]\", S)) return SendClientMessage(playerid, PIROS, \"Használat: /b < OOC >\");
format(S2, sizeof(S2), \"(( %s {ff0000}OOC{ffffff} %s ))\", Nev(playerid), S);
ProxDetector(8.0, playerid, S2, -1, -1, -1, -1, -1);
}
    else(pInfo[playerid][pVip] == 2)
{
new S[100], S2[128];
if(sscanf(params, \"s[100]\", S)) return SendClientMessage(playerid, PIROS, \"Használat: /b < OOC >\");
format(S2, sizeof(S2), \"{999999}[VIP]{ffffff}(( %s {ff0000}OOC{ffffff} %s ))\", Nev(playerid), S);
ProxDetector(10.0, playerid, S2, -1, -1, -1, -1, -1);
}
    else
{
new S[100], S2[128];
if(sscanf(params, \"s[100]\", S)) return SendClientMessage(playerid, PIROS, \"Használat: /b < OOC >\");
format(S2, sizeof(S2), \"(( %s {ff0000}OOC{ffffff} %s ))\", Nev(playerid), S);
ProxDetector(8.0, playerid, S2, -1, -1, -1, -1, -1);
}
    else(pInfo[playerid][pVip] == 3)
{
new S[100], S2[128];
if(sscanf(params, \"s[100]\", S)) return SendClientMessage(playerid, PIROS, \"Használat: /b < OOC >\");
format(S2, sizeof(S2), \"{ffff00}[VIP]{ffffff}(( %s {ff0000}OOC{ffffff} %s ))\", Nev(playerid), S);
ProxDetector(10.0, playerid, S2, -1, -1, -1, -1, -1);
}
    else
{
new S[100], S2[128];
if(sscanf(params, \"s[100]\", S)) return SendClientMessage(playerid, PIROS, \"Használat: /b < OOC >\");
format(S2, sizeof(S2), \"(( %s {ff0000}OOC{ffffff} %s ))\", Nev(playerid), S);
ProxDetector(8.0, playerid, S2, -1, -1, -1, -1, -1);
}
return 1;
}

9
Szia! Én a TeamSpeak 3 konfigos részre jelentkeznék.

Dupla hozzászólás automatikusan összefûzve. ( 2014. Április 22. - 11:18:44 )

Amúgy ezek hiányoznak:
Ha vannak valamilyen elvárásaid a jelentkezõkkel szemben azokat is írd le.
Írd le mit adsz a szolgálatokért cserébe.

10
Járművek / JÁRMÛ KÉRÉS Enforcer
« Dátum: 2014. Március 22. - 19:29:09 »
Sziasztok!
Egy jármûre lenne szükségem, amely egy magyar rendõrfurgon lenne az Enforcer helyére
Képek:
11
Segítségkérés / Világítás
« Dátum: 2014. Március 20. - 14:17:26 »
Sziasztok!
Az lenne a kérdésem, hogy olyan lehet-e csinálni, hogy a szerelõautó (az a vontatós) villogója világítson? Úgy értem, mint a rendõrautónál csak szerelõautóval.

12
Segítségkérés / GivePlayerWeapon
« Dátum: 2014. Március 09. - 12:32:20 »
Sziasztok, az lenne a kérdésem, hogy olyat lehet-e csinálni, hogy GivePlayerWeapon-nal nem csak 1 fegyvert adok?
Pl.: AK47 és Desert Eagle

13
Segítségkérés / Error: Function not registered:
« Dátum: 2014. Február 08. - 10:57:17 »
    Error: Function not registered: \'Streamer_CallbackHook\'
    Error: Function not registered: \'MoveDynamicObject\'
    Error: Function not registered: \'CreateDynamicObject\'

 
Ezt hozza ki, amikor elindítanám a szerverem, segítsetek a megoldásban  :confused:
Itt a teljes szerver log:
 

----------
Loaded log file: \"server_log.txt\".
----------
SA-MP Dedicated Server
----------------------
v0.3x-R2, (C)2005-2013 SA-MP Team
 
Server Plugins
--------------
  Loading plugin: nativechecker.dll
   Loaded.
  Loading plugin: streamer.dll
 
*** Streamer Plugin v2.6.1 by Incognito loaded ***
   Loaded.
  Loading plugin: sscanf.dll
 
  ===============================
       sscanf plugin loaded.     
          Version:  2.8.1       
    (c) 2012 Alex \"Y_Less\" Cole 
  ===============================
   Loaded.
  Loading plugin: Whirlpool.dll
 
  ==================
 
   Whirlpool loaded
 
  ==================
 
   Loaded.
  Loaded 4 plugins.
 
Filterscripts
---------------
   Loading filterscript \'index.amx\'...
   Loaded 1 filterscripts.
    Error: Function not registered: \'Streamer_CallbackHook\'
    Error: Function not registered: \'MoveDynamicObject\'
    Error: Function not registered: \'CreateDynamicObject\'

Oldalak: [1]
SimplePortal 2.3.7 © 2008-2024, SimplePortal